step 1 Observe the input parameters and what to be found:
Input values:
Fraction = 424/198
what to be found:
424/198 = ?
Reduce 424/198 in lowest terms.
step 2 Find the prime factors of the numerator of given fraction 424/198.
Prime factors of 424 = 2 x 2 x 2 x 53
step 3 Find the prime factors of the denominator of given fraction 424/198.
Prime factors of 198 = 2 x 3 x 3 x 11
step 4 Rewrite the fraction 424/198 in the form of prime factors as like the below:
424/198= (2 x 2 x 2 x 53) / (2 x 3 x 3 x 11)
step 5 Check and reduce the factors of 424 and 198 if any factors in the numerator and denominator cancel each other:
= (2 x 2 x 2 x 53) / (2 x 3 x 3 x 11)
= ( 2 x 2 x 53)/( 3 x 3 x 11)
424/198 = 212/99
Hence,
424/198 in simplest form is 212/99.
